Life with AI Causing Human 'Brain Fry'?

The increasing presence of AI in our daily lives is taking a toll on our brains. Research suggests that constant exposure to AI-powered devices and systems can lead to mental fatigue, decreased attention span, and reduced cognitive abilities. This phenomenon is being referred to as "brain fry" or "cognitive overload," where our brains are struggling to keep up with the pace of AI-driven information and interactions.

One of the main culprits is the constant stream of notifications, updates, and distractions that AI systems generate. Our brains are wired to respond to these stimuli, but the relentless barrage can lead to mental exhaustion. Additionally, AI's ability to personalize our experiences can create "filter bubbles," limiting our exposure to diverse perspectives and ideas.

The impact of AI on our brains is not just about individual cognitive abilities; it also has broader societal implications. As we rely more on AI for decision-making and problem-solving, we risk losing critical thinking skills and creativity. Furthermore, the increasing dependence on AI can exacerbate existing social issues, such as inequality and access to information.

As AI continues to integrate into our lives, it's essential to develop strategies to mitigate its negative effects on our brains. This includes setting boundaries around AI use, engaging in mentally stimulating activities, and prioritizing face-to-face interactions. By being aware of the potential risks and taking proactive steps, we can harness the benefits of AI while protecting our cognitive well-being.
